Australian Classic Car, August 2007 Is it a black art? To many, the science behind why your classic's electrics behave the way they do is a complete mystery. In this useful new British publication, it's all explained in plain English for anyone to read - and not just for cars from the UK After an electrical overview, you are then taken through basic circuitry, presented in a straightforward and easy to understand format. Did you know that magnetism plays an important part in your car's electrics? Thaddeus gives a full explanation of why it does. He then identifies the five important systems that make up the electrical system. In case you're wondering, they are charging, starting, ignition, lighting and accessories. Each is set out in detail with plenty of colour photos to accompany the easy to read text. Examples of what can go wrong are also provided along with lots of handy tips. There are also chapters on instruments and fuses but nothing I could find tells you what to do when you have to let the smoke out. but for all models.
Although classic car electrical systems are notoriously idiosyncratic, temperamental, and difficult to work with, a key to keeping an older vehicle on the road is correct and regular maintenance of the electrics. This book contains extensive, well-illustrated information for classic enthusiasts who wish to service, repair, or upgrade their cars. The combination of the basics of how and why things work, all in plain language, along with extensive color photos and diagrams, means that, with a reasonable tool kit, a little common sense, and this book, the owner should be able to tackle pretty much any electrical fault in any classic car as well as maintenance.
